| Advisory TFV-12 (CVE-2024-5660) |
| ================================ |
| |
| +----------------+--------------------------------------------------------------+ |
| | Title | When Hardware Page Aggregation (HPA) is enabled memory | |
| | | accesses may be translated incorrectly. | |
| +================+==============================================================+ |
| | CVE ID | `CVE-2024-5660`_ | |
| +----------------+--------------------------------------------------------------+ |
| | Date | Reported on 26 Jan 2024 | |
| +----------------+--------------------------------------------------------------+ |
| | Versions | TF-A version from v2.2 to v2.12 | |
| | Affected | LTS releases lts-v2.8.0 to lts-v2.8.26 | |
| | | LTS releases lts-v2.10.0 to lts-v2.10.10 | |
| +----------------+--------------------------------------------------------------+ |
| | Configurations | Arm CPUs with Hardware Page Aggregation (HPA) running in | |
| | Affected | environments where a modified, untrusted guest OS may | |
| | | operate, especially with specific hypervisors. | |
| +----------------+--------------------------------------------------------------+ |
| | Impact | Potential for a compromised guest OS to attack the host via | |
| | | HPA mechanism, resulting in possible information disclosure. | |
| +----------------+--------------------------------------------------------------+ |
| | Fix Version | `Gerrit-Patches`_ | |
| +----------------+--------------------------------------------------------------+ |
| | Credit | Arm | |
| +----------------+--------------------------------------------------------------+ |

| Description |
| ----------- |
| |
| A vulnerability has been identified in certain Arm CPUs implementing the |
| Hardware Page Aggregation (HPA) feature. In environments utilizing virtualization, |
| a specially crafted or compromised guest operating system could exploit this |
| vulnerability to affect the host system. This could potentially lead to information |
| disclosure depending on the deployment scenario and hypervisor configuration. |
| |
| The below table lists the CPUs that mitigate against this vulnerability in TF-A. |
| |
| +---------------+ |
| | **Core** | |
| +---------------+ |
| | Cortex-A77 | |
| +---------------+ |
| | Cortex-A78 | |
| +---------------+ |
| | Cortex-A78C | |
| +---------------+ |
| | Cortex-A78AE | |
| +---------------+ |
| | Cortex-A710 | |
| +---------------+ |
| | Cortex-X1 | |
| +---------------+ |
| | Cortex-X2 | |
| +---------------+ |
| | Cortex-X3 | |
| +---------------+ |
| | Cortex-X4 | |
| +---------------+ |
| | Cortex-X925 | |
| +---------------+ |
| | Neoverse-V1 | |
| +---------------+ |
| | Neoverse-V2 | |
| +---------------+ |
| | Neoverse-V3 | |
| +---------------+ |
| | Neoverse-N2 | |
| +---------------+ |
| |
| Mitigation and Recommendations |
| ------------------------------ |
| |
| Arm recommends following the mitigation steps and configuration changes described in the |
| official advisory. The issue is avoided by setting CPUECTLR_EL1[46] to 1 which will |
| disable hardware page aggregation. |
